Semra Tunalı is a scholar working on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ering, Management Information Systems and Management Science and Operations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Semra Tunalı has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 798 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ering, 12 papers in Management Information Systems and 11 papers in Management Science and Operations Research. Recurrent topics in Semra Tunalı’s work include Scheduling and Optimization Algorithms (24 papers), Assembly Line Balancing Optimization (15 papers) and Advanced Manufacturing and Logistics Optimization (11 papers). Semra Tunalı is often cited by papers focused on Scheduling and Optimization Algorithms (24 papers), Assembly Line Balancing Optimization (15 papers) and Advanced Manufacturing and Logistics Optimization (11 papers). Semra Tunalı coll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ye, Norway and Ireland. Semra Tunalı's co-authors include Leyla Demir, Deniz Türsel Eliiyi, Hacer Güner Gören, Mehmet Ali Ilgın, Raf Jans, Mustafa Arslan Örnek, Cemalettin Öztürk, Brahim Hnich, İnci Batmaz and Arne Løkketangen and has published in prestigious journals such as European Journal of Operational Research, International Journal of Production Research and Computers & Operations Research.
